Planning Your Bounce House Party in Austin: Key Tips

Success in planning a bounce house party starts with understanding the key considerations for our unique Austin environment.

Location selection plays a crucial role in the overall experience. The ideal setup spot should be on level ground, whether that's a grassy area or a concrete surface.

For sloped yards, scout the flattest section of your property to ensure safe setup.

Consider how sunlight changes throughout the day to avoid placing the bounce house in direct sun during peak hours.

Clearance above the bounce house is an important factor that’s easy to miss. Austin's beautiful oak trees provide wonderful shade but can pose challenges for bounce house setup.

Professional installers need clear space not only for the bounce house itself but also for the setup process.

Power lines, tree branches, and other overhead obstacles should be carefully considered when choosing your location.

Ensure there’s at least 20 feet of overhead clearance for a safe and successful installation.

Safety and Success Strategies

Bounce houses are a safe option when used correctly, but a few safety tips can help guarantee a smooth experience.

Start by verifying that your rental company carries proper insurance and maintains their equipment to high safety standards.

Equipment should be clean, well-maintained, and thoroughly inspected before each use.

Having clear rules in place for the bounce house will ensure everyone stays safe and has fun. Typical rules include removing shoes, setting capacity limits, and avoiding roughhousing inside the bounce house.

Having a designated adult supervisor who can enforce these rules while monitoring play helps maintain a safe environment throughout the event.

Monitoring the weather is an important step to ensure a safe and fun event. Even though Austin’s weather is mild, unexpected changes can happen.

Rental companies typically provide guidelines on wind speeds and weather safety to help you plan. Having a backup plan or rain date option gives peace of mind when planning your event.
